the game expo expands its impact

GROWTH ON ALL SIDES

Photography captured by Dua Nazar


For tech heads across Australia The Game Expo is somewhat  of the new kid on the block, creating a fun and safe space for enthusiasts of gaming and pop culture. 


For the team at Levelhead Gaming, TGX 2026 felt like an event now stepping confidently into its next phase. Something which runs in parallel to the work we’ve been doing … 2026 certainly seems to have a theme of growth!


TGX has begun to feel more self-assured, more varied and importantly … More community-driven, with a show floor that gave equal energy to international guests, local creators, competitive play and fan culture.

Photography captured by Dua Nazar

“Being my first time at the game expo, it was a great first impression. I loved the variety and use of a smaller scale convention. As an aspiring voice actor, being able to speak to professionals in the field I was passionate about was so surreal"


Mel Collins, Host

Across the weekend, the LHG team came away with the same impression: The Game Expo has found a stronger sense of scale, confidence and community. 


“That was one of my biggest takeaways, there was a huge focus on international talent. Combined with the plethora of Aussie-made indie titles and expansive artists alley, TGX 2026 had an overwhelmingly strong sense of community. Everyone I engaged with had a similar sentiment, TGX 2026 was bigger and better in every way possible”


- Nathan Langridge, Producer/Host 


Held at the Melbourne Convention and Exhibition Centre across 14 and 15 March, this year’s show brought together tournaments, cosplay, artists alley, freeplay gaming and a packed lineup of guests in a format that felt approachable without lacking energy.


For our team, one of the biggest strengths of TGX 2026 was the way it balanced international talent with local passion. 


Nathan points to the presence of guests like legendary composer Yuzo Koshiro, Kyoto-based studio 17-Bit, and Marvel Rivals voice actors Alpha Takahashi and Eliah Mountjoy as proof that the event is widening its reach, while still keeping its community feel intact. 

Official event programming leaned into exactly that mix, pairing headline guests with cosplay, tournaments, artists, tabletop experiences and more.


“Plenty of passionate panels were on display all day, competitive fps with energetic commentary was live for casual or committed viewing” - Conor Woods, Director


Just as importantly, the show seems to offer something slightly different from the scale of something like PAX.


Both Luke and Conor describe TGX as more navigable, with enough happening across the floor to stay exciting, but without becoming overwhelming. 


That made room for smaller moments to stand out too, from rhythm games and retro throwbacks to the Just Dance stage … Even a tattoo booth for your next geek ink.


For us, the indie developers and the artists alley is what gives the event much of its personality.

“Pick your poison, if it’s tabletop, cosplay or E-Sports there is something for everyone at PAX’s little cousin.”


Sebastian Ho, Camera Operator

 

Alongside this was the inclusion of a booth from the team at Keychron who displayed a series of hardware that impressed users. Keychron specializes in designing and building quality keyboards and mice.  With a folio of designs, they are all over everything that taps, clacks, types and tracks! 


Importantly the event takes place towards the beginning of the year, giving geeks and gamers something to enjoy as the months ahead unfold.
